Abstract
A film forming composition and methods for preventing acid erosion of teeth and preventing the formation of caries on teeth are disclosed. The film forming composition may include a hydrophobic copolymer, a fluoride compound, and an orally acceptable solvent. The film forming composition may also include a cellulose derivative, a rosin, a fluoride compound, and an orally acceptable solvent.

exact text as granted — not AI-modified1 . A film forming composition for preventing the formation of caries on teeth, the film forming composition comprising:
a hydrophobic copolymer; a fluoride compound; and an orally acceptable solvent,
wherein the hydrophobic copolymer comprises an acrylate/octylacrylamide copolymer, wherein the composition is free of any adhesives, wherein the amount of the adhesives is less than 0.01 weight % based on a total weight of the composition, and wherein the composition does not contain an alkyl cellulose ether.
2 . The film forming composition of claim 1 , wherein wherein the acrylate/octylacrylamide copolymer is selected from the group consisting of 2-propenoic acid, 2-methyl-, 2-methylpropyl ester, polymer with 2-propenoic acid and N-(1,1,3,3-tetramethylbutyl)-2-propenamide.
3 . The film forming composition of claim 1 , wherein the fluoride compound is a soluble salt of a fluoride ion.
4 . The film forming composition of claim 3 , wherein the fluoride compound comprises one or more of sodium fluoride, potassium fluoride, calcium fluoride, zinc fluoride, zinc ammonium fluoride, lithium fluoride, ammonium fluoride, stannous fluoride, and stannous fluorozirconate, preferably, the fluoride compound comprises sodium fluoride.
5 . The film forming composition of claim 1 , wherein the orally acceptable solvent comprises one or more of ethanol, methanol, isopropanol, butanol, water, acetone, methyl ethyl ketone, ethyl acetate, butyl acetate, cyclohexanone, cyclohexane, methylene chloride, chloroform, carbon tetrachloride, trichloroethylene, perchloroethylene, methyl glycol acetate, toluene, benzene, diethyl ether, and benzyl alcohol, preferably, the orally acceptable solvent comprises ethanol.
